Welcome to another enlightening episode of HempAware Radio, where we delve into the transformative world of hemp with industry leaders. In this episode, your host Tyler Hemp engages in a dynamic conversation with Ray Kaderli, the visionary founder of the HempBuild Network and the president of the US Hemp Building Association.

Ray shares his enthralling journey from real estate into the hemp world, driven by a passion for sustainable building and environmental stewardship.

We'll explore the multifaceted benefits of hemp in building and construction, such as carbon sequestration, energy efficiency, and improved health and safety.

Ray also discusses the importance of niche focus in business, the evolution of the hemp supply chain, and the strides toward achieving mainstream acceptance through codes and standards.
